def parse_signature(args: ast.arguments) -> Signature:
"""Convert ast.arguments to a Signature dataclass for easier processing."""
parameters_positional: list[Parameter] = []
parameters_keyword_only: list[Parameter] = []
# Process positional-only parameters
for i, arg in enumerate(args.posonlyargs):
parameters_positional.append(
Parameter(
name=arg.arg,
position=i,
is_required=True, # All positional-only are required
is_positional_only=True,
is_keyword_only=False,
lineno=arg.lineno,
col_offset=arg.col_offset,
)
)
# Process regular positional parameters
offset = len(args.posonlyargs)
first_optional_idx = len(args.posonlyargs + args.args) - len(args.defaults)
for i, arg in enumerate(args.args):
pos = offset + i
parameters_positional.append(
Parameter(
name=arg.arg,
position=pos,
is_required=pos < first_optional_idx,
is_positional_only=False,
is_keyword_only=False,
lineno=arg.lineno,
col_offset=arg.col_offset,
)
)
# Process keyword-only parameters
for arg, default in zip(args.kwonlyargs, args.kw_defaults):
parameters_keyword_only.append(
Parameter(
name=arg.arg,
position=None,
is_required=default is None,
is_positional_only=False,
is_keyword_only=True,
lineno=arg.lineno,
col_offset=arg.col_offset,
)
)
return Signature(
positional=parameters_positional,
keyword_only=parameters_keyword_only,
has_var_positional=args.vararg is not None,
has_var_keyword=args.kwarg is not None,
)
def check_signature_compatibility(
old_fn: ast.FunctionDef | ast.AsyncFunctionDef,
new_fn: ast.FunctionDef | ast.AsyncFunctionDef,
) -> list[ParameterError]:
"""
Return list of error messages when *new_fn* is not backward-compatible with *old_fn*,
or None if compatible.
Compatibility rules
-------------------
• Positional / positional-only parameters
- Cannot be reordered, renamed, or removed.
- Adding **required** ones is breaking.
- Adding **optional** ones is allowed only at the end.
- Making an optional parameter required is breaking.
• Keyword-only parameters (order does not matter)
- Cannot be renamed or removed.
- Making an optional parameter required is breaking.
- Adding a required parameter is breaking; adding an optional parameter is fine.
"""
old_sig = parse_signature(old_fn.args)
new_sig = parse_signature(new_fn.args)
errors: list[ParameterError] = []
# ------------------------------------------------------------------ #
# 1. Positional / pos-only parameters
# ------------------------------------------------------------------ #
# (a) existing parameters must line up
for idx, old_param in enumerate(old_sig.positional):
if idx >= len(new_sig.positional):
errors.append(
ParameterError(
message=f"Positional param '{old_param.name}' was removed.",
param_name=old_param.name,
lineno=old_param.lineno,
col_offset=old_param.col_offset,
)
)
continue
new_param = new_sig.positional[idx]
if old_param.name != new_param.name:
errors.append(
ParameterError(
message=(
f"Positional param order/name changed: "
f"'{old_param.name}' -> '{new_param.name}'."
),
param_name=new_param.name,
lineno=new_param.lineno,
col_offset=new_param.col_offset,
)
)
# Stop checking further positional params after first order/name mismatch
break
if (not old_param.is_required) and new_param.is_required:
errors.append(
ParameterError(
message=f"Optional positional param '{old_param.name}' became required.",
param_name=new_param.name,
lineno=new_param.lineno,
col_offset=new_param.col_offset,
)
)
# (b) any extra new positional params must be optional and appended
if len(new_sig.positional) > len(old_sig.positional):
for idx in range(len(old_sig.positional), len(new_sig.positional)):
new_param = new_sig.positional[idx]
if new_param.is_required:
errors.append(
ParameterError(
message=f"New required positional param '{new_param.name}' added.",
param_name=new_param.name,
lineno=new_param.lineno,
col_offset=new_param.col_offset,
)
)
# ------------------------------------------------------------------ #
# 2. Keyword-only parameters (order-agnostic)
# ------------------------------------------------------------------ #
old_kw_names = {p.name for p in old_sig.keyword_only}
new_kw_names = {p.name for p in new_sig.keyword_only}
# Build mappings for easier lookup
old_kw_by_name = {p.name: p for p in old_sig.keyword_only}
new_kw_by_name = {p.name: p for p in new_sig.keyword_only}
# removed or renamed
for name in old_kw_names - new_kw_names:
old_param = old_kw_by_name[name]
errors.append(
ParameterError(
message=f"Keyword-only param '{name}' was removed.",
param_name=name,
lineno=old_param.lineno,
col_offset=old_param.col_offset,
)
)
# optional -> required upgrades
for name in old_kw_names & new_kw_names:
if not old_kw_by_name[name].is_required and new_kw_by_name[name].is_required:
new_param = new_kw_by_name[name]
errors.append(
ParameterError(
message=f"Keyword-only param '{name}' became required.",
param_name=name,
lineno=new_param.lineno,
col_offset=new_param.col_offset,
)
)
# new required keyword-only params
errors.extend(
ParameterError(
message=f"New required keyword-only param '{param.name}' added.",
param_name=param.name,
lineno=param.lineno,
col_offset=param.col_offset,
)
for param in new_sig.keyword_only
if param.is_required and param.name not in old_kw_names
)
return errors
